How P-Tam Syrup works:

P-Tam Syrup is a cognitive enhancer. Its mechanism of action involves boosting acetylcholine, a neurotransmitter crucial for neuronal communication. This enhancement, in turn, safeguards the brain and nervous system from oxygen deprivation.

FAQs on P-Tam Syrup

Don't abruptly discontinue P-Tam Syrup; sudden cessation can cause side effects such as involuntary muscle movements. If your symptoms don't improve, consult your doctor to discuss gradually reducing your dosage.
Do not use P-Tam Syrup if you are allergic to it or its ingredients, have severely impaired kidney function, a history of cerebral hemorrhage, or Huntington's disease/chorea.
